4. Facilitating Access to Global Markets
Another significant impact of Amazon Agency India is facilitating access to global markets for Indian sellers. Through Amazon’s Global Selling program, businesses in India can now easily sell their products to customers in over 180 countries worldwide. This has opened up unprecedented opportunities for Indian exporters, enabling them to expand their customer base and increase their revenue streams. Amazon Agency India provides the necessary support and guidance to navigate the complexities of international trade, including compliance with global shipping and tax regulations.
